Posted October 6, 2011 8:15 am by Julia Millay Walsh

The 34th Mill Valley Film Festival kicks off today, running through Oct. 16, in Mill Valley, San Rafael, and beyond, bringing brilliant new films, including major studio releases, under-the-radar indie films, and foreign cinema to the Bay Area. With a reputation as a filmmakers’ festival, the prestigious noncompetitive event showcases international features, documentaries, shorts, and children's films. This year, the festival will feature 34 premieres, including US premieres, North American premieres, and world premieres. Film admission is priced per screening, and there are also tickets still available for tonight's opening gala event, which begins at 9 p.m. after the first two screenings, Albert Nobbs and Jeff Who Lives at Home.
